About The Position

The Public Information Officer (PIO) supports the City’s communication, marketing, and community engagement efforts by creating content and managing digital channels. The role ensures information is accurate, consistent, and on brand while working with departments to keep residents and stakeholders informed. This position also supports and contributes to broader community engagement and economic development initiatives.

Responsibilities

  • Plan and execute a monthly content calendar highlighting city services, community stories, and department updates
  • Capture original photography, short-form video, and written content
  • Monitor comments and messages and route inquiries to the appropriate departments
  • Review platform performance and apply insights to improve future content
  • Support promotion of city events through coordinated content and campaign execution
  • Provide on-site digital documentation support at City events (i.e. live posting, photography, logistics coordination, etc.)
  • Maintain and update city website content to ensure accuracy across all departments
  • Promote awareness and understanding of City services, policies, projects, and issues
  • Audit website copy for clarity, accessibility, and SEO best practices
  • Monitor and update third-party listings (e.g., Google Business Profiles) for accuracy
  • Serve as the primary in-house design resource for the City
  • Create marketing materials, digital assets, presentations, and social graphics
  • Develop templates for departments to ensure consistent visual standards
  • Translate complex initiatives into clear visual formats (infographics, summaries, scorecards)
  • Coordinate with departments to gather updates, announcements, and content needs
  • Assist in preparing internal and external communication materials
  • Maintain a centralized content pipeline to support ongoing communication efforts
  • Collect performance data from departments on a set schedule
  • Manage timelines and follow-ups to ensure timely completion
  • Format and organize data into clear, visually engaging reports for leadership and public use
